Transaction 3d3ffc7522393b42f00ac99b8262f120288e8fc09c061048a3ce554022d10a8b
1 Input
1 Output
-
3d3ffc7522393b42f00ac99b8262f120288e8fc09c061048a3ce554022d10a8b:0
- value
- 8514450
- script pubkey
- OP_0 OP_PUSHBYTES_20 18d60dab8f24bad180f39a4ee9bc800ffd12566f
- address
- bc1qrrtqm2u0yjadrq8nnf8wn0yqpl73y4n00aazwr